Sold in more than 40 countries, the Link Snacks family of companies owns a portfolio of brands that includes Jack Link s, Lorissa s Kitchen, Wild River, Golden Island, MATADOR, BiFi, and Peperami.Job DescriptionThe Plant Engineering Manager is responsible for the engineering and maintenance organization at the Perry, GA plant. This role will provide critical technical leadership for major capital projects and ensure the plant team has solutions (project and maintenance) needed to drive safety, quality and performance plans. The Plant Engineering Manager will be the onsite engineer representing Jack Link s throughout the entire construction and commissioning phase of the greenfield building project.The Plant Engineering Manager is also a member of the site leadership team and will be expected to help set tactical as well as strategic direction for the site. This role is also expected to provide technical leadership support for the Refrigeration System in the plant. In addition to this work, this role will be expected to work with the business team ensuring success of capital execution that will provide CI savings opportunities.This position reports to the Plant Manager, but will temporarily report to the Vice President of Engineering until a Plant Manager is hired.
